+#include <mach/machine/proc_reg.h>
+
+#include "cpu.h"
+#include "vm_param.h"
+
+void cpu_tables_load(struct cpu *cpu)
+{
+ struct pseudo_descriptor pdesc;
+
+ /* Load the final GDT.
+ If paging is now on,
+ then this will point the processor to the GDT
+ at its new linear address in the kernel linear space. */
+ pdesc.limit = sizeof(cpu->tables.gdt)-1;
+ pdesc.linear_base = kvtolin(&cpu->tables.gdt);
+ set_gdt(&pdesc);
+
+ /* Reload all the segment registers from the new GDT. */
+ asm volatile("
+ ljmp %0,$1f
+ 1:
+ " : : "i" (KERNEL_CS));
+ set_ds(KERNEL_DS);
+ set_es(KERNEL_DS);
+ set_fs(0);
+ set_gs(0);
+ set_ss(KERNEL_DS);
+
+ /* Load the IDT. */
+ pdesc.limit = sizeof(cpu[0].tables.idt)-1;
+ pdesc.linear_base = kvtolin(&cpu->tables.idt);
+ set_idt(&pdesc);
+
+#ifdef DEFAULT_LDT
+ /* Load the default LDT. */
+ set_ldt(DEFAULT_LDT);
+#endif
+
+#ifdef DEFAULT_TSS
+ /* Make sure it isn't marked busy. */
+ cpu->tables.gdt[DEFAULT_TSS_IDX].access &= ~ACC_TSS_BUSY;
+
+ /* Load the default TSS. */
+ set_tr(DEFAULT_TSS);
+#endif
+}
